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in North Dighton

The window service market in North Dighton and its immediate vicinity is characterized by a mix of long-standing local contractors and branches of larger regional companies. Due to the town's rural/suburban nature and its older housing stock, there is consistent demand for window replacement, repair, and energy-efficiency upgrades. Competition is moderate; while there aren't dozens of providers within the town limits itself, homeowners have solid options from neighboring towns like Rehoboth, Taunton, and Raynham. The market leans towards providers who offer personalized service and can handle the specific needs of New England homes, including storm protection and improved insulation. Typical pricing is in line with regional averages, with standard vinyl double-hung window replacements starting in the $600-$1,000 per window range, including installation. Full-frame custom or high-end wood and composite windows can range from $1,000 to over $2,500 per window. The emphasis from top providers is increasingly on energy-efficient features like Low-E glass, argon gas fills, and durable, low-maintenance frames to help homeowners manage heating costs.

Frequently Asked Questions About Windows in North Dighton

Get answers to common questions about windows services in North Dighton, Massachusetts.

1What is the typical cost range for a full window replacement on a home in North Dighton, and what factors influence the price?

For a standard double-hung vinyl window replacement in North Dighton, homeowners can expect to pay between $600 and $1,200 per window installed, with total project costs varying significantly based on home size. Key factors include the window material (vinyl, wood, fiberglass), the complexity of installation (e.g., historical home considerations, rot repair), and energy efficiency features crucial for our New England climate, such as low-E glass and gas fills. Local labor rates and the accessibility of your specific property also impact the final quote.

2When is the best time of year to schedule window installation in North Dighton, MA?

The ideal seasons are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). These periods typically offer mild, dry weather, which is optimal for the installation process and for having your home open. Scheduling in the off-peak seasons (late fall or winter) can sometimes secure faster appointments, but winter installations require careful planning to manage indoor temperatures and potential weather delays common in Southeastern Massachusetts.

3Are there any local building codes or regulations in North Dighton I need to be aware of for window replacement?

Yes, all window installations in North Dighton must comply with the Massachusetts State Building Code, which includes specific requirements for egress (emergency escape) in bedrooms and energy efficiency standards. While a straightforward replacement typically doesn't require a permit if the opening size isn't altered, it's critical to hire a licensed Massachusetts Home Improvement Contractor (HIC). They will ensure compliance with all codes, including any local bylaws that may apply to historic districts or coastal flood zones.

4How do I choose a reliable window installation contractor in the North Dighton area?

Always verify that the contractor holds a valid Massachusetts Home Improvement Contractor (HIC) registration, which is legally required and provides you with important consumer protections. Seek out local companies with strong references in Bristol County, check their reviews on trusted platforms, and confirm they carry both liability and workers' compensation insurance. A reputable local installer will also provide a detailed, written contract and be knowledgeable about handling the older home foundations and seasonal weather challenges specific to our area.

5With North Dighton's cold winters and humid summers, what window features are most important for energy efficiency and comfort?

To combat our regional climate, prioritize windows with a low U-factor (for insulation against winter cold) and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to reduce summer heat gain. Look for ENERGY STAR® certified products rated for the "Northern" U.S. climate zone, which includes Massachusetts. Features like double or triple-pane glass with argon gas fills and warm-edge spacers are highly recommended to prevent condensation, reduce heating/cooling costs, and improve year-round comfort.
